So you need break-glass access — breathe, it happens. This usually comes up when the Quillmark report exporter mangles timezones again (exports are stored in UTC; the renderer shifts to the workspace zone at display time, not at write time — remember that before filing a bug). Break-glass lets you query the raw export store directly to compare timestamps. Get verbal sign-off from the duty lead first, log your session in the Tidebook, and keep it under an hour. The break-glass passphrase is below.

recovery phrase for fahop-hafog: oliael-caswyn-jorax

Per-message deflate on the Pennant gateway trades CPU and memory for bandwidth, and the sliding-window buffers are a real amplification surface: a hostile client negotiating maximum window sizes can pin significant memory per connection. We therefore cap negotiated window bits, bound compressed-frame expansion ratios, and reject contexts above a hard memory ceiling, failing closed to uncompressed mode. Reviewers should confirm each cap against the threat model before sign-off. The enforced constants are listed directly below.

tuning constants:
RATE_LIMITS = {
    "istox": 465,
    "wendor": 846,
    "novvan": 466,
    "julok": 655,
    "sorax": 651,
    "belath": 752,
    "druax": 1007,
}

## Crashfall Pipeline Onboarding

The Crashfall pipeline ingests crash reports from the Pebbleton mobile app and symbolicates them before routing alerts. On-call engineers must run the ingest worker locally to reproduce symbolication failures. Copy `.env.sample` to `.env`, set `CRASHFALL_QUEUE_URL`, and confirm the symbol store region. Then add the symbol-store access key on the following line of the file.

secret setting of tajof-bahif: COURIER_KEY3=65d

- [ ] Key ceremony step 7 (Lagwatch replica alarm). Before sealing the signing keys, verify the read-replica lag alarm for the Thornfield cluster is green; a lagging replica can serve stale key metadata to future maintainers. If the ceremony host reboots mid-step, the alarm config vault must be reopened manually. The vault passphrase, recorded for continuity, is:

recovery phrase for tafop-fawep: zorwyn-ulaox